## Loyalty Ledger Hiccups

If a customer says their Perchpoints balance looks wrong, don't adjust anything by hand — the ledger is append-only, and manual edits break reconciliation. Instead, file a correction entry through the Tally console and the nightly job will rebalance. Most complaints turn out to be pending entries that haven't settled yet. The correction workflow and settlement timing chart are on the internal page below.

operations page: https://confluence.lumicsys.internal/projects/display/projects/display

For the weekly sync. LedgerDiff (large-file diff viewer) prod nodes no longer match the committed baseline. Two nodes have a raised chunk-size limit, one has memory-mapped mode disabled, and the syntax-highlight cache TTL differs everywhere. Likely cause: hotfixes applied during the March incident, never backported. Result: inconsistent diff rendering times and one OOM last week. Proposal: re-baseline all nodes this sprint and add a drift check to the deploy job. Baseline configuration for reference follows below.

deployment values, tajog-tawif:
zorael:
  pin: 1808
  metrics_host: metrics.zorael.zemvarsys.internal
  tenant: prair
  seal: seal_e49e3ef4

INTERNAL MEMO — Finance Team Only

Re: Term Sheet from Caldrey Systems

Caldrey's revised term sheet arrived Tuesday. Key points: a three-year supply commitment, volume rebates tiered at 8% and 12%, and an exclusivity clause covering the Velmora product line. Lena Harwick has flagged the exclusivity language as potentially restrictive given our pipeline with other partners. Please model cash impact under both tiers before Friday's review. Our position going into negotiations is noted below.

board note of kahag-baguf: The finance team signed off on a budget of $419.2 million for Project Gorvan.